Farmer killed over land dispute

Sherpur, June 13 (UNB) - A farmer was hacked to death by his rivals over a land dispute at Shalchura village of sadar upazila today (Wednesday).

The deceased was identified as Shorafat Ali, 40, son of Tagu Sheikh of the village.

At least four people were injured from the both sides during the clash.

Police arrested six people in this connection.

Police sent the body to hospital for autopsy.
